How much do manager event manager jobs pay per year?

As of Aug 16, 2026, the average yearly pay for manager event manager in Sandy, UT is $59,614.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$42,800.00 and $71,300.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as an event manager, and why are they important?

To thrive as an Event Manager, you need strong organizational abilities, project management skills, and experience in event planning, often supported by a degree in hospitality, marketing, or a related field. Familiarity with event management software (such as Cvent or Eventbrite), budgeting tools, and vendor management systems is typically required. Exceptional communication, problem-solving, and leadership skills help you manage teams and client relationships effectively. These competencies are crucial for executing seamless events, meeting client expectations, and handling the dynamic challenges of live event coordination.

The main difference between a Manager Event Manager and an Event Coordinator lies in scope and responsibility. The Manager Event Manager oversees entire event operations, manages teams, and handles larger, more complex events. The Event Coordinator focuses on executing specific event details and supporting the planning process. Both roles require relevant experience and certifications, but the Manager Event Manager typically has a broader leadership role.

How does a manager event manager balance overseeing multiple events while ensuring each meets client expectations?

A Manager Event Manager often juggles several events at different planning stages, requiring strong organizational skills and the ability to prioritize tasks effectively. They delegate responsibilities to team members, use project management tools to track progress, and hold regular check-ins to address challenges early. Clear communication with clients and vendors is essential to ensure each event aligns with expectations and is delivered on time. This dynamic environment fosters problem-solving skills and offers opportunities to mentor junior staff while driving successful outcomes.

What does a manager event manager do?

A Manager Event Manager is responsible for overseeing the planning, coordination, and execution of events, such as conferences, meetings, and corporate functions. They manage event budgets, coordinate with vendors and suppliers, and ensure all logistics run smoothly. Additionally, they lead a team of event staff, troubleshoot issues as they arise, and strive to deliver successful and memorable events that meet client or organizational objectives.
